The Reality of Reality: What’s the Difference?

You know what? Sometimes, it’s easy to confuse AR and VR. However, getting a grip on what each offers can enhance your educational toolkit and open up new avenues for interactive learning.

  • Augmented Reality (AR) enhances our view of the real world. Think of it as a supercharged window where digital information blends seamlessly with your environment. Imagine pointing your tablet at a static diagram in a textbook, and suddenly, 3D models leap off the page, bursting with color and life. AR helps us see things differently, layering insightful digital content onto our real-world experiences. In an educational setting, this can elevate learning, making it more engaging and relevant.

  • Virtual Reality (VR), on the other hand, transports users into an entirely computer-generated world. Picture yourself donning a VR headset, and voilà—you’re on a different planet, swimming with dolphins, or standing in the midst of a historical event. It’s immersive, no doubt, but you’ve got no connection to the real world around you. This solitude can be beneficial in certain training scenarios, such as simulations for medical students, yet it lacks that real-world contextual richness.

Engaging Students with AR

Augmented reality has this remarkable ability to connect learning content with the physical world, which can really spark students’ curiosity. For instance, when students learn about human anatomy, they could explore a 3D heart model hovering above their desks. Instead of just memorizing parts, they interact with and understand complex concepts visually and spatially.

Moreover, projects that utilize AR can empower students to participate actively in their education, fostering creativity. They can create their own AR experiences, allowing their peers to engage with their work in a dynamic way!

The Escape of VR

Now, let’s turn back to virtual reality for a moment. There’s something thrilling about being completely enveloped in a digital space, but how does that translate to classroom success?

For some subjects, like history or environmental science, VR can offer a unique perspective. Taking students on a virtual field trip to ancient Rome or the Great Barrier Reef could elevate their understanding and inspire a passion for these topics. But here’s the catch: they’re learning in a vacuum. While they engage deeply with the simulated environment, they might miss out on tangible connections to their reality.

Relevance in Real-World Applications

Both AR and VR have promising applications beyond traditional classrooms. Let’s explore the possibilities.

In fields like vocational training, AR can overlay instructions onto machinery, guiding students step-by-step while they learn hands-on skills. Imagine a future mechanic supported by AR visuals that indicate where to tighten bolts or check fluids—and they’re still connected to the tools and materials around them!

VR also shines in specialized training scenarios. From healthcare professionals practicing surgeries in a controlled environment to pilots navigating complex airspaces, the immersive experience allows them to rehearse their skills without real-world consequences.
